zanah
zanah {zaw-naw'}
Hebrew: verb
Possible Definitions:
1) to commit fornication, be a harlot, play the harlot
1a) (Qal)
1) to be a harlot, act as a harlot, commit fornication
2) to commit adultery
3) to be a cult prostitute
4) to be unfaithful (to God) (figurative)
1b) (Pu) to play the harlot
1c) (Hiph)
1) to cause to commit adultery
2) to force into prostitution
3) to commit fornication
